VMDA's 7-day Music and Dance Festival from Aug 8

Express News Service

VISAKHAPATNAM: The 14th edition of the annual week-long festival of music, dance and drama, organised by Visakha Music and Dance Academy (VMDA), will commence on August 8, at Kalabharati auditorium in the city. Sangita Kalanidhi R Vedavalli will be conferred with Nada Vidya Bharati title on the occasion. The renowned vocalist will also perform for two hours, after she is conferred with the title by Central Information Commissioner Madabhushi Sridhar on August 8.

VMDA founder president CSN Raju told mediapersons here Sunday that the week-long festivities would feature Carnatic vocal concerts by Bombay Jayasri Ramanath on August 9 and by Tadepalli Lokanadha Sarma on August 13. On August 10, a violin duet will be performed by Dwaram Durga Prasada Rao and Dwaram Satyanarana Rao, while Hindustani instrumental will be featured by Pandit Subrata De on August 12. The sixth day of the festival will feature a Bharatanatyam ballet by Rajeswari Sainath and her disciples, while Young Men’s Happy Club of Kakinada will perform a play ‘Desamanu Preminchunanna’ on the seventh and the last day of the event.

VMDA trustee and secretary GRK Prasad (Rambabu) explained that noted conservationist and scholar Dusi Dharma Rao would be the convenor of the event. Music lovers and general public can purchase the weekly ticket for Rs 300 per person or purchase daily ticket for Rs 50 to watch performances on select days, from the VMDA.
